  • Practical Google Maps Static, Embed, and JavaScript APIs for Frontend Developers is a comprehensive Udemy course designed to equip frontend developers with the skills and knowledge needed to integrate Google Maps APIs into their projects.

    This course teaches you how to set up and customize Google Maps Static, Embed, and JavaScript APIs. You will explore advanced features like adding markers, shapes, and clustering to your maps. You will learn about various map types and how to control the viewport zoom level and size of the generated static map images and fully interactive dynamic maps.

    The course is structured in a practical and hands-on way, allowing you to practice your coding skills in real-world scenarios. You will get hands-on experience customizing the static maps with the help of a bespoke playground.

    The author has extensive experience working with Google Maps. He has worked on numerous projects that leveraged the power of Google Maps to create interactive and location-aware applications. Whether building location-based marketplaces or tracking the spread of infectious diseases worldwide, Google Maps has been an integral part of the author’s toolkit.

    By the end of this course, you will have a solid understanding of integrating Google Maps APIs into your front-end projects and how to customize them to meet your specific needs.
